Cactus SA has announced that it teamed up with the association Playmo-Frënn Lëtzebuerg Asbl and recently donated €3,000 to Fondatioun Kriibskrank Kanner, local a non-profit organisation supporting children with cancer and their families.

Playmo-Frënn Lëtzebuerg celebrated the 50th anniversary of Playmobil together with the Belle Etoile shopping centre in July, offering visitors an extensive exhibition with many animations throughout the month.

In the DIY workshops, visitors were able to compose and buy their own Playmobil figurines. In total, 935 figurines were sold and €1,444 were collected. La Belle Etoile rounded up the amount and doubled the bid to finally arrive at a total of €3,000.

Manu Konsbruck, Director of the Belle Etoile, as well as Claude and Evelyne Hengel of the association Playmo-Frënn (playmo friends) presented the cheque to Benoît Billo from Fondatioun Kriibskrank Kanner.
